The Minister expressed her views in a meeting with the central team of high level officers headed by the Member, Planning Commission, Dr. Sayeeda Hamid here today.
Threadbare discussions were held in the meeting on the various issues including ICDS, SABLA, IGMSY, ISS, Take Home Ration (THR) and NFBS being implemented in the State. The Minister briefed Dr. Sayeeda about the achievements and results of various schemes and programmes under implementation in the State with the central assistance.
Ms. Sakina apprised Dr. Sayeeda that the State government is facing tremendous problems in receiving the funds under central share on time due to which it becomes very difficult for the government to implement the schemes in letter and spirit on the ground level.
The Minister informed the team that under the Integrated Child Development Scheme (ICDS), there are 28,000 Anganwari Centres (AWCs) are functioning in the State, of which only 325 centre have been housed in government accommodation.
Ms. Sakina apprized the team that the issues for releasing of funds under various schemes have several times been taken up with the Central Government but the response is very poor due to which the Anganwari Workers and Helpers are not getting their honorarium regularly.
